Currently v3 allocates a global variable struct on the stack for each
processor in stage1_main(). We only have 1k AP stack size for Fam10, but
struct global_vars is ~3.6k, so all AP stacks will smash each other. Bad.

The idea is to have a special stage1_main_bsp() which allocates struct
global_vars and initializes it.
The BSP calls stage1_main_bsp() from stage0, all APs call stage1_main().
stage1_main_bsp() will call stage1_main(), so all processors end up in
stage1_main() eventually.

The following snippet illustrates the changes to arch/x86/stage1.c and
the changes for an UP configuration of i586/stage0.S.
